The Triangle East Amateur Radio Association (TEARA) is pleased to announce its 2013 schedule for amateur radio examinations.  Exams are given the third Saturday of every month except July and December at 9:30 a.m. at the Red Cross office in Smithfield, North Carolina.  The Red Cross is located at 801 South Third Street in downtown Smithfield.  Additional directions are given below.

Test Information

If you currently have a valid amateur license, you will need to bring your license and a photocopy.  You will also need a photo I.D, such as a driver license, school, work, or military I.D., or D.M.V. issued I.D. card.  If you are under 18, the team will also accept your photograph with your name in your school yearbook as a picture I.D.

Test fees for this year are still $15.00.

Pre-registration is not required.

The VE team will make every effort to accommodate persons with special needs, such as visually impaired testing.  You are encouraged to contact either of the two VE team liaisons well in advance of the session to advise us of any special needs you may have.
